Shariah Compliance Concerns
From an Islamic finance perspective, cloud mining platforms like Infinitemines.com present numerous challenges.
The core issue revolves around gharar
excessive uncertainty and the potential for riba
interest. In gharar
, the uncertainty around the actual product, service, or outcome makes the transaction void. In cloud mining:
- No Tangible Asset Ownership: You don’t own the mining hardware. you’re essentially buying a contract for a share of future mining output, which is highly unpredictable.
- Uncertain Returns: The profitability of cryptocurrency mining is subject to extreme volatility in crypto prices, mining difficulty, and electricity costs. Promises of stable or guaranteed returns often imply
riba
or are indicative of a Ponzi scheme. - Lack of Control: Investors have no direct control over the mining operation or the underlying assets, increasing reliance on the platform’s integrity.
- Potential for
Riba
: If the platform promises a fixed return on investment, regardless of the actual mining output or losses, this could be construed asriba
, which is strictly prohibited. For instance, if you pay $100 and are guaranteed $10 back weekly, it resembles an interest-bearing loan rather than a legitimate profit-sharing venture. - Gambling
Maysir
Elements: The highly speculative nature of cloud mining, especially when combined with a lack of transparency, can cross intomaysir
, where outcomes are purely chance-based with no real underlying productive activity or clear risk-sharing.

How to Avoid Online Scams and Fraudulent Platforms
The internet is rife with opportunities, but also with traps.
Identifying and avoiding online scams, especially those masquerading as investment platforms, requires vigilance and a critical mindset.
Platforms like Infinitemines.com often rely on similar tactics to lure unsuspecting individuals.
Understanding these patterns is key to protecting your assets. Emoi-emoi.com Review
Recognizing Red Flags in Online Platforms
Many fraudulent platforms share common characteristics that, once identified, can help you steer clear.
These are often subtle but become glaringly obvious upon closer inspection.
- Unrealistic Promises: If a platform guarantees high returns with little to no risk, be extremely wary. Legitimate investments always carry risk, and higher returns are typically associated with higher risk. As the saying goes, “If it sounds too good to be true, it probably is.”
- Statistic: The North American Securities Administrators Association NASAA consistently ranks “promissory notes” and “affinity fraud” which often involve promises of high, guaranteed returns as top investor threats, highlighting the prevalence of such deceptive tactics. Source: NASAA Top Investor Threats
- Lack of Transparency: As seen with Infinitemines.com, the absence of clear information about the company’s legal registration, physical address, regulatory compliance, and the identities of its leadership team is a major warning sign.
- Checklist for Transparency:
- Company registration number and jurisdiction.
- Physical office address.
- Contact information beyond an email form.
- Names and professional backgrounds of key executives.
- Proof of regulatory licenses e.g., from financial authorities.
- Checklist for Transparency:
- Aggressive Marketing and Pressure Tactics: Scammers often use high-pressure sales tactics, urging quick decisions to “not miss out” on an opportunity. Legitimate investments allow time for due diligence.
- Vague Business Model: When a platform cannot clearly explain how it generates profits or provides overly complex, jargon-filled explanations that don’t make sense, it’s a huge red flag.
- Unsolicited Contact: Be cautious of unsolicited emails, calls, or social media messages promoting investment opportunities.
- Payment Methods: Demands for payment in cryptocurrency, wire transfers, or gift cards, especially to unknown individuals, are highly suspicious, as these methods are difficult to trace and recover.
Verifying Platform Legitimacy
Before investing any money, always conduct thorough due diligence.
Think of it as a personal security audit for your finances.
- Check Regulatory Bodies: Verify if the platform is registered and regulated by relevant financial authorities in its stated jurisdiction. For example, in the U.S., check with the SEC Securities and Exchange Commission or FINRA Financial Industry Regulatory Authority.
- Research Online Reviews and Forums: Search for the platform’s name followed by terms like “scam,” “review,” “fraud,” or “complaints.” Look for independent reviews on reputable consumer protection sites, not just testimonials on the platform’s own website.
- Caution: Be aware of fake reviews. Look for patterns, detailed experiences, and consistency across different sources.
- Verify Physical Address and Contact Information: Use tools like Google Maps to check if the address exists and corresponds to a legitimate business. Try calling any listed phone numbers.
- Check Domain Age and Website Security: Use tools like WHOIS lookup to check how long the website domain has been registered. Newly registered domains for “high-return” investments can be suspicious. Ensure the website uses HTTPS for secure connections.
- Professional Consultation: If an investment seems legitimate but you have doubts, consult a licensed financial advisor or a Shariah scholar for ethical guidance.
Protecting Your Personal and Financial Information
Even if you don’t fall for an investment scam, interacting with fraudulent websites can expose you to other risks.
- Never Share Sensitive Information: Do not provide your bank account details, credit card numbers, social security number, or other personal identifiers unless you are absolutely certain of the platform’s legitimacy and security.
- Use Strong, Unique Passwords: For any online account, use complex passwords and enable two-factor authentication 2FA wherever possible.
- Beware of Phishing: Be vigilant about emails or messages asking for login credentials or financial information. Always verify the sender and the legitimacy of links before clicking.
- Regularly Monitor Your Accounts: Keep an eye on your bank and credit card statements for any unauthorized transactions.
By adopting a skeptical and proactive approach, you can significantly reduce your vulnerability to online scams and protect your financial well-being.

Why Such “Pricing” is a Red Flag
Legitimate cloud mining which itself has its own challenges and risks, even if technically permissible if fully transparent and asset-backed would base returns on highly variable factors:
- Cryptocurrency Price Fluctuations: Bitcoin, Ethereum, and other crypto prices are extremely volatile. A legitimate miner’s profits would swing wildly.
- Mining Difficulty: As more miners join, the difficulty of solving mathematical problems increases, reducing individual miner’s share of rewards.
- Electricity Costs: A major operational expense that fluctuates.
- Hardware Maintenance/Upgrades: Necessary costs for any real mining operation.
No legitimate cloud mining operation can consistently guarantee fixed, high daily returns. Intercontinentalcapital.com Review

What is Gharar
in Islamic finance?
Gharar
refers to excessive uncertainty or ambiguity in a contract or transaction, which can invalidate it in Islamic law.
In the context of Infinitemines.com, the uncertainty surrounding its actual operations, assets, and profit generation creates significant gharar
.
What is Riba
in Islamic finance?
Riba
is interest or usury, which is strictly prohibited in Islam.
If Infinitemines.com promises fixed or guaranteed returns on investment without genuine profit-and-loss sharing from a tangible, productive venture, it likely involves riba
.
What is Maysir
in Islamic finance?
Maysir
refers to gambling or speculative activities where the outcome is based purely on chance, with no tangible value creation.
The highly speculative nature of unregulated crypto cloud mining, coupled with a lack of transparency, can fall under maysir
.
